given that we have the data stored in a Pandas DataFrame called df, we can use pd.melt
moltendfs = []
for i in range(4):
    moltendfs.append(df.iloc[:, i::4].reset_index().melt(id_vars='date'))
newdf = pd.concat(moltendfs, axis=1)
We use iloc to take only every fourth column, starting with the i-th column. Then we reset_index in order to be able to keep the date column as our identifier variable. We use melt in order to melt our DataFrame. Finally we simply concatenate all of these molten DataFrames together side by side.
